Quarantining Arrivals from W Africa

Everyone keeps talking about banning flights into the US from W African countries affected by the current Ebola outbreak.

The idea is sound until you realize, there are not direct flights from countries affected by Ebola anywhere into the US, or Canada, or even S. America. Maybe a couple to S. America, admittedly I'm not 100% sure on that.

The idea to quarantine anyone that was in an Ebola affected country who arrives in the US has been floated.

Roughly 150 a day. Not so bad until you realize that on day 21 you'd be at 3,150 people and that number would stay constant until we decided to stop quarantining.

3,150 people a day to provide shelter for, feed them, security, medical staff, administrative staff, transportation, entertainment etc etc .....

The logistics become a bit cumbersome.

You'd need an unused facility that has all that infrastructure already in place.

You still have to have a US visa to get on a plane to the US if your passport is from any non-visa waiver country. Seems to me it'd be very easy to ban travelers from ebola-stricken countries from coming to the US. First, stop issuing visas to anyone from those countries and second, anyone who already has a visa can't come until the ban is lifted. You can't get on a flight to the US from any other country without their checking your passport several times at original airport. And they all know which passports require US visas.
